Solar Panel Sizing for Allen, TX Gate Openers

The panel needs to be sized correctly for the opener it's powering, otherwise the system underperforms. We calculate this based on gate usage, motor size, and how much shade the install site gets.

Commercial properties with high gate traffic typically need a larger panel setup. Homes with lighter use can often get by with a smaller panel. Either way, getting this right upfront avoids battery issues down the line. We handle these calculations as part of every install.

Battery Backup Options for Allen, TX Solar Gates

The battery is what keeps your gate running on cloudy days or at night. We offer different battery backup options depending on how much reliability you need. Commercial properties often go with a larger battery to handle frequent gate cycles without interruption.

Homeowners can usually get away with a standard battery size. Still, we always recommend sizing the battery a bit above minimum need, just for peace of mind. That extra buffer makes a noticeable difference during stretches of bad weather.

Matching Solar Openers to Gate Weight in Allen, TX

Heavier gates need stronger motors, and that affects which solar opener will actually work. We measure gate weight and swing or slide distance before recommending equipment. This step matters more than people expect, since an undersized opener will wear out fast trying to move a heavy gate.

Commercial gates, especially metal ones, tend to need beefier setups. Lighter residential gates have more flexibility in opener choice. Either way, we match the equipment to the gate, not the other way around.

Will my solar gate opener still work on cloudy days?

Yes, the battery stores enough charge to keep the gate running through cloudy stretches. Solar panels still collect some power even on overcast days, just at a slower rate. We size the battery with extra buffer for exactly this reason. That way, a few gray days in a row won't leave your gate stuck.

Where should the solar panel be placed for the best performance?

The panel should go somewhere with consistent sun exposure throughout the day, away from shade trees or tall fencing. We evaluate this during the site visit, factoring in seasonal sun angles too. Getting the placement right upfront makes a big difference in long-term performance
